// SevaAspHost.cs using System; using System.IO; using System.NET; using System.Web; using System.Web.Hosting; using System.Text.RegularExpressions;
namespace Seva.AspHost { public class AspHost: MarshalByRefObject { private HttpListener listener;
private string virtualDir; private string hostingDir;
public string VirtualDir { get {return virtualDir;} }
public string HostingDir { get {return hostingDir;} }
public static AspHost CreateHost(string[] prefixes, string aspVirtualDir, string aspHostingDir) { if (!HttpListener.IsSupported) { throw new NotSupportedException( "Требуется Windows XP SP2/Server 2003."); } AspHost host = (AspHost) ApplicationHost.CreateApplicationHost( typeof(AspHost), aspVirtualDir, aspHostingDir); host.Init(prefixes, aspVirtualDir, aspHostingDir); return host; }
public void Init(string[] prefixes, string aspVirtualDir, string aspHostingDir) { virtualDir = aspVirtualDir; hostingDir = aspHostingDir; listener = new HttpListener();
foreach (string prefix in prefixes) listener.Prefixes.Add(prefix); }
public void Start() { listener.Start(); }
public void Stop() { listener.Stop(); }
public void ProcessRequest() { HttpListenerContext context = listener.GetContext();
HttpListenerWorkerRequest workerRequest = new HttpListenerWorkerRequest(context, this);
HttpRuntime.ProcessRequest(workerRequest); } }
public class HttpListenerWorkerRequest: HttpWorkerRequest { private HttpListenerContext context; private AspHost host;
public HttpListenerWorkerRequest(HttpListenerContext listenerContext, AspHost aspHost) { context = listenerContext; host = aspHost; }
public override void EndOfRequest() { context.Response.OutputStream.Close(); context.Response.Close(); }
public override void FlushResponse(bool finalFlush) { context.Response.OutputStream.Flush(); }
public override string GetHttpVerbName() { return context.Request.HttpMethod; }
public override string GetHttpVersion() { return string.Format("HTTP/{0}", context.Request.ProtocolVersion.ToString()); }
public override string GetLocalAddress() { return context.Request.LocalEndPoint.Address.ToString(); }
public override int GetLocalPort() { return context.Request.LocalEndPoint.Port; }
public override string GetQueryString() { return context.Request.Url.Query.TrimStart(new char[]{'?'}); }
public override string GetRawUrl() { return context.Request.RawUrl; }
public override string GetRemoteAddress() { return context.Request.RemoteEndPoint.Address.ToString(); }
public override int GetRemotePort() { return context.Request.RemoteEndPoint.Port; }
public override string GetUriPath() { return context.Request.Url.LocalPath; }
public override void SendKnownResponseHeader(int index, string value) { context.Response.Headers[GetKnownResponseHeaderName(index)] = value; }
public override void SendResponseFromMemory(byte[] data, int length) { context.Response.OutputStream.Write(data, 0, length); }
public override void SendStatus(int statusCode, string statusDescription) { context.Response.StatusCode = statusCode; context.Response.StatusDescription = statusDescription; }
public override void SendUnknownResponseHeader(string name, string value) { context.Response.Headers[name] = value; }
public override void SendResponseFromFile(IntPtr handle, long offset, long length) { }
public override void SendResponseFromFile(string filename, long offset, long length) { }
public override string GetAppPath() { return host.VirtualDir; }
public override string GetAppPathTranslated() { return host.HostingDir; }
public override string GetUnknownRequestHeader(string name) { return context.Request.Headers[name]; }
public override string GetKnownRequestHeader(int index) { switch (index) { case HeaderUserAgent: return context.Request.UserAgent; default: return context.Request.Headers[GetKnownRequestHeaderName(index)]; } }
public override string GetFilePath() { string s = context.Request.Url.LocalPath; Regex re = new Regex(@"^(.*\.as\wx)\/\w+$"); Match m = re.Match(s); if (m.Success) s = m.Groups[1].Value; return s; }
public override string GetFilePathTranslated() { string s = GetFilePath().Substring(host.VirtualDir.Length); return host.HostingDir + s.Replace('/', '\\'); }
public override string GetPathInfo() { return context.Request.Url.LocalPath.Substring(GetFilePath().Length); }
public override int ReadEntityBody(byte[] buffer, int size) { return context.Request.InputStream.Read(buffer, 0, size); } } } |
